Geng Zhang is an MMus candidate in Piano Performance at the University of Ottawa (BMus, Sichuan Normal University). Lessons begin with what the student enjoys and with what they can comfortably handle. Geng selects repertoire that fits both taste and level, then sets one technique goal and one musical goal for each class. Activities are short and engaging so focus stays high. Students leave with a clear home plan, often 10 to 15 minutes on four days a week, and a brief recap tailored to the learner. Geng is familiar with RCM and common method books and can support exam preparation when requested, yet the emphasis is enjoyment, solid habits, tone, rhythm, and phrasing. Warm, patient, and organized, Geng welcomes children, teens, and adults from first time beginners to returning players.
